- Kralendijk - In the heart of Kralendijk, visitors explore local neighborhoods, gaining insights into daily life, history, and culture. Enjoy unobstructed views and endless photo opportunities.
- 1000 Steps - Offers a stunning view of the clear blue Caribbean Sea. Capture the breathtaking scenery of the azure ocean. If descending to the beach via the steps isn’t preferred, staying at the top to admire the view is perfectly fine.
- Karpata (9) - From the 17th century until 1863, Bonaire, like many Caribbean islands, depended on slave labor for plantation and salt pan work.
- Goto Lake - Goto (pronounced Go-To) Meer is a beautiful protected reserve where flamingos and native birds are often seen in their natural habitat. In the background, the island’s tallest hill, Brandaris, is visible.
- Rincon - Established in the 16th century, Rincon was the first official town. Here, some of the island’s oldest buildings and typical local architecture can be seen, along with insights into why this location was chosen as the first settlement by the Spanish.
- Seru Largu - From atop a hill, enjoy a panoramic view of Bonaire from a central vantage point on the island.
- Sorobon Beach - Sorobon (Lac Bai) is a shallow bay with a small beach, showcasing the vibrant colors of windsurfers and crystal-clear turquoise waters. Climb the watchtower for an amazing view over Lac Bai.
- Salt Pier - In a scenic landscape along the Caribbean coast, stop at the salt mountains and pink salt pans. Participants can enjoy the surroundings, take photos, and receive salt crystals as a souvenir.
- Pink Beach (53) - A natural paradise without habitation, offering wonderful views of the old salt pan, plantation house, and white slave houses.
- Slave Huts at White Pan - View the Slave Huts and gain an understanding of the conditions under which enslaved people worked on the island.
